A weekly column about writers and writing around Douglasville. This week's interview is with a local real estate professional, television host and poet.

 

In keeping with Wanda D's straightforward interview, she needs little introduction. I will give you a few highlights. Wanda D is a realtor with Keller Williams and helped find my awesome house. She hosts a real estate Internet TV show called Wanda D TV, is also acting in an Edgar Baines play, and will be emcee on the American Poet - GA Sports TV poetry competition being hosted by Foxhall Sporting Club. Enjoy her poem below.

Douglasville Patch:  Where do you write?
Wanda D: I write mainly in my bed.

Douglasville Patch:  When did you start writing?
Wanda D: I started writing as a teenager.

Douglasville Patch:  Why did you start writing?
Wanda D: I don't remember why I started writing but I write around relationship upsets and let downs.

Douglasville Patch:  How do you write?
Wanda D:  I write primarily by hand first then I put it on the computer.

Douglasville Patch:  What do you write?
Wanda D:  I write poetry.

Douglasville Patch:  How long have you lived in Douglasville?
Wanda D:  I've lived in Douglasville for nine years.

Douglasville Patch:  Where are you from originally?
Wanda D:  I am originally from Detroit, Michigan.

Douglasville Patch:  Is there a website where people can find you?
Wanda D: My weekly show, WandaD-TV, a half-hour program about real estate and more, can be found at http://wandadhollis.com
